Man of the House (1995)
Facts
| Directed by | James Orr |
| Cast | Chevy Chase, Farrah Fawcett, Jonathan Taylor Thomas, George Wendt, David Shiner, Ron Canada, John DiSanti, Richard Foronjy, Art Lafleur, Richard Portnow and Spencer Vrooman |
| Theatrical Release | March 3, 1995 |
| DVD Release | March 4, 2003 |
| Running Time | 97 minutes |
| MPAA Rating | PG (Parental Guidance Suggested) |

About Man of the House
A man meets the woman of his dreams but her 11-year old son does not like him.
